Builders working with LLMs and agents need a different kind of catalog: composable, self-serve, OSS-friendly, priced per-token or per-query. Magpie covers vector DBs (Pinecone), inference (Together AI, Groq, Hugging Face), observability (Helicone, Langfuse), web search APIs (Tavily), and self-hostable model runners (Ollama, Replicate). Picks favour generous free tiers and OSS-first products. At this layer of the stack, lock-in is expensive. At the idea stage, infrastructure for builders should be lightweight enough to test demand without committing. Pricing transparency and zero-commitment trials matter more than power features.
